Cloudflare Tunnel and Access Setup (V6.0 Phase 3)

This guide defines the repository-supported setup for exposing app and selected LAN services through Cloudflare Tunnel with Cloudflare Access protection.

1. Files used by this deployment

  1. deploy/cloudflared/config.yml (local copy from config.yml.example)
  2. .env.production (CLOUDFLARE_TUNNEL_TOKEN)
  3. docker-compose.production.yml (cloudflared service reads token + mounts config)

Do not commit config.yml or .env.production.

2. Configure cloudflared

  1. Copy deploy/cloudflared/config.yml.example to deploy/cloudflared/config.yml.
  2. Update hostname -> service mappings in ingress.
  3. Keep the final catch-all ingress http_status:404.
  4. Set CLOUDFLARE_TUNNEL_TOKEN in .env.production.

Example app route:

  • transcription.example.com -> http://app:8000

Optional generic remote-access routes:

  • homeassistant.example.com -> http://<home-assistant-lan-ip>:8123
  • pihole.example.com -> http://<pihole-lan-ip>:80

3. Cloudflare Access policy baseline

Create one Access app policy per exposed hostname:

  1. Include: your allowed identities/groups only.
  2. Exclude: none by default.
  3. Require: identity provider login (and MFA if available).

Recommended baseline:

  • App endpoint (transcription.*): your admin identity set.
  • Other internal endpoints (homeassistant.*, pihole.*, etc.): explicit least-privilege groups.

4. Startup

Start production stack:

docker compose --env-file .env.production -f docker-compose.production.yml up -d --build

Validate tunnel container:

docker compose --env-file .env.production -f docker-compose.production.yml logs cloudflared

5. Security notes

  • Keep postgres and other internal-only services off public hostnames unless required.
  • Use distinct hostnames per service; avoid path-based multiplexing for unrelated admin surfaces.
  • Rotate CLOUDFLARE_TUNNEL_TOKEN and Access policy memberships on a regular schedule.
